General Dynamics to support Trident II systems

Issue No. 2 | January 16-31, 2012

The US Navy recently awarded General Dynamics Advanced Information Systems a $95.9 million contract for production and deployed-systems support of US and UK Trident II submarine strategic weapons systems, including the SSBN firecontrol system, the SSGN attack weapon-control system, the US SSBN-replacement and the UK SSBN-successor common missile compartment.

The contract has a maximum value of $225 million if all options are exercised. General Dynamics Advanced Informational Systems is a business unit of General Dynamics.

The Trident submarine force is the backbone of the US and UK navies’ nuclear deterrence strategies. To ensure this capability remains at peak readiness and safety, the US Navy undertook the D5 life extension programme in 2002 to replace ageing components of the Trident II missile.
